My Buying Guides on Best Creamy Keyboards’
When I started looking for the best creamy keyboards, I quickly realized that “creamy” is not just about sound. For me, it means a keyboard that feels smooth, sounds soft and satisfying, and looks clean on my desk. If you are like me and enjoy a warm, buttery typing experience, here is what I always consider before buying one.
1. Sound Profile
The first thing I pay attention to is the sound. A creamy keyboard should have a soft, smooth, and slightly muted tone rather than a sharp or clacky one. I usually look for keyboards with lubed switches, foam inside the case, and a gasket-mounted design because these features often create that creamy sound I enjoy.
2. Switch Type
For me, the switches make a huge difference. Linear switches usually give the smoothest and most creamy feel, especially when they are factory-lubed or hand-lubed. I tend to avoid scratchy switches because they take away from the soft typing experience I want.
3. Build Quality
I always check how solid the keyboard feels in my hands. A good creamy keyboard should not feel hollow or cheap. I prefer keyboards with sturdy cases, quality stabilizers, and good internal dampening, since these details help improve both feel and sound.
4. Keycap Material
Keycaps affect the sound more than many people realize. I usually prefer thick PBT keycaps because they give a deeper and more refined tone. Thin ABS keycaps can sound sharper, which is not what I usually want in a creamy keyboard.
5. Mounting Style
The mounting style matters a lot to me. Gasket mount keyboards often feel softer and more flexible, which adds to the creamy typing experience. I also find that they help reduce harsh vibrations and make the overall sound more pleasant.
6. Foam and Dampening
If I want that smooth, cushioned sound, I look for keyboards with case foam, plate foam, or switch pads. These small additions can reduce echo and make the keyboard sound more polished. In my experience, foam can be the difference between a keyboard that sounds decent and one that sounds truly creamy.
7. Stabilizers
I never ignore stabilizers because they can make or break the experience. A creamy keyboard should have stabilizers that are properly tuned and do not rattle. I usually check reviews or product details to make sure the spacebar, enter key, and shift keys sound clean.
8. Size and Layout
I think about how I plan to use the keyboard every day. A compact layout like 65% or 75% saves desk space and often looks cleaner, while a full-size keyboard gives me more keys for work. I choose the layout based on comfort, convenience, and how much space I have.
9. Customization Options
One thing I love about creamy keyboards is how customizable they can be. I look for hot-swappable boards because they let me test different switches without soldering. This makes it easier for me to fine-tune the sound and feel until it matches what I want.
10. Price and Value
I always compare price with what I am getting. Sometimes a more expensive keyboard is worth it if it already includes foam, good stabilizers, and a premium case. Other times, I find that a budget keyboard can become creamy with a few simple upgrades.
